I'm using activemq 5.3.0 with 2 servers running. I've enabled all of the jmx components in the activemq.xml file > > > > and in both the bin/activemq and bin/activemq-admin > SUNJMX="-Dcom.sun.management.jmxremote.port=1099 -Dcom.sun.management.jmxremote.authenticate=false -Dcom.sun.management.jmxremote.ssl=false" > We have 2 activemq servers up and running. The server that starts first will stop properly when activemq-admin stop is issued.
